I notice that my FTDI converter hang after few minutes with the latest -16 build, dmesg return ftdi_sio ttyUSB0: failed to get modem status: -110.
I have to downgrade to linux-odroid-c1-3.10.80-14 where linux-firmware-20150904.6ebf5d5-1-any.pkg.tar.xz work without any hitch.
What could be the problem ?

Let's wait and see if there are more people who experience this. I personally haven't, but there is strange PR opened to reverse all these USB/FIQ commits: https://github.com/hardkernel/linux/pull/140 opened by the same person who merged the changes in the first place.
Stick to the kernel that works for you for now. You can modify /etc/pacman.conf to not update kernel package.

I confirm problem on usb, i have a mdadm raid 10 on two usb disk that don't sync on vers. 3.10.80-16
(fail on second disk and cannot rebuild array)

i revert to 14 and now all ok.(rebuild ok)
